My company is working a bid to AFRL and are utilizing foreign 3rd party suppliers and need to know if I am required to obtain representations and certifications from the foreign suppliers. 

Some contract clauses and solicitation provisions require certifications by subcontractors. See, e.g., the clause at FAR 52.203-12, paragraph (g):

Quote

 

(g) Subcontracts.

(1) The Contractor shall obtain a declaration, including the certification and disclosure in paragraphs (c) and (d) of the provision at FAR 52.203–11, Certification and Disclosure Regarding Payments to Influence Certain Federal Transactions, from each person requesting or receiving a subcontract under this contract that exceeds the threshold specified in FAR 3.808 on the date of subcontract award. The Contractor or subcontractor that awards the subcontract shall retain the declaration.

 

To the best of my knowledge there is only one way to know when you need a certification from a foreign prospective subcontractor or subcontractor𑁋Read each solicitation provision and contract clause.
